Massive Aave Founder ENA Sale: Stani Kulechov’s $2.38 Million Token Transfer

The cryptocurrency world is buzzing with news that Stani Kulechov, the visionary founder behind the popular crypto lending protocol Aave (AAVE), may have executed a substantial Aave founder ENA sale. Reports suggest Kulechov transferred 4 million ENA tokens, valued at approximately $2.38 million, to Galaxy Digital. This significant transaction, first highlighted by AmberCN, stems from tokens claimed from a vesting wallet, sparking considerable discussion across the digital asset community.

What’s Behind This Aave Founder ENA Sale?

According to the report, Stani Kulechov, a known investor in Ethena (ENA), claimed a substantial amount of ENA tokens from a vesting wallet. Following this claim, the tokens were reportedly transferred to Galaxy Digital. This move represents a notable transaction by a prominent figure in the decentralized finance (DeFi) space.

Understanding the context is key. Kulechov’s involvement with Ethena as an investor suggests a belief in the project’s potential. However, large token transfers by founders often draw scrutiny and raise questions about market sentiment and future project direction.

Understanding Ethena (ENA) and Vesting Schedules

Ethena is a synthetic dollar protocol that offers a crypto-native, yield-bearing stablecoin called USDe. It aims to provide a stable, scalable digital asset solution, independent of traditional banking systems. ENA is Ethena’s governance token, playing a crucial role in the protocol’s decentralized decision-making.

Vesting schedules are common in the crypto industry. They are designed to prevent founders and early investors from dumping large amounts of tokens onto the market immediately after launch. Tokens are released gradually over time, aligning the interests of the team with the long-term success of the project. The recent Aave founder ENA sale highlights the eventual unlocking and potential distribution of these vested assets.

Pound Sterling trades firmly against US Dollar ahead of Fed’s policy outcome The Pound Sterling (GBP) clings to Tuesday’s gains near 1.3640 against the US Dollar (USD) during the European trading session on Wednesday. The GBP/USD pair holds onto gains as the US Dollar remains on the back foot amid firm expectations that the Federal Reserve (Fed) will cut interest rates in the monetary policy announcement at 18:00 GMT. At the time of writing, the US Dollar Index (DXY), which tracks the Greenback’s value against six major currencies, holds onto losses near a fresh two-month low of 96.60 posted on Tuesday. Read more… UK inflation unchanged at 3.8%, Pound shrugs The British pound is unchanged on Wednesday, trading at 1.3645 in the European session. Today’s inflation report was a dour reminder that UK inflation remains entrenched. CPI for August was unchanged at 3.8% y/y, matching the consensus and its highest level since January 2024. Airfares decreased but this was offset by food and petrol prices. Monthly, CPI rose 0.3%, up from 0.1% in July and matching the consensus. Core CPI, which excludes volatile items such as food and energy, eased to 3.6% from 3.8%. Monthly, core CPI ticked up to 0.3% from 0.2%. The inflation report comes just a day before the Bank of England announces its rate decision. Inflation is almost double the BoE’s target of 2% and today’s release likely means that the BoE will not reduce rates before 2026.
